SVP, Customer Success
Freestar
• Own the strategy for upsell and cross-sell initiatives across the publisher base. • Partner with Yield Management and Engineering to architect proactive yield strategies. • Utilize industry data to benchmark supply quality and performance. • Establish rigorous operational standards to identify "at-risk" publishers early. • Drive a new standard for technical proficiency across the team. • Serve as the final point of escalation for delicate or high-stakes publisher situations. • Direct the work of VPs, Directors, and Associate Directors, providing mentorship and guidance. • Define and refine swimlanes in collaboration with Publisher Support, Onboarding, Demand, Yield, and Engineering teams. • Regularly travel to meet with enterprise-level publishers.
Job Requirements
- 7–10 years of experience as a Head of Customer Success or in a senior executive leadership role, preferably within an ad tech company.
- Deep understanding of the programmatic advertising ecosystem, including header bidding (Prebid.js), ad serving mechanics (Google Ad Manager), and Supply Path Optimization (SPO).
- Proven track record of developing and executing yield optimization strategies that drive measurable financial uplift for publishers.
- Demonstrated experience managing a multi-tiered leadership team and scaling technical organizations.
- Ability to simplify complex technical concepts for non-technical stakeholders while maintaining the ability to diagnose issues across web and mobile app environments.
- Exceptional verbal and written communication skills with the professional maturity to put high-stakes publishers and internal teams at ease.
